expect some Outside Requirements…

  • You will be expected to maintain a home practice of 30 minutes to one hour a day, with one day off each week. During our first weekend together, you will be provided with ample instruction and support for this!

  • You will attend 14 classes (at NYN and other studios, in-person and live stream) during your training and submit class feedback forms.

  • There are reading assignments required PRIOR TO the start of training.

  • There will be ongoing reading assignments between each weekend.

  • You will write a 5-10 page research paper on an approved topic of your choice.

  • After our third weekend together, you will begin to teach free classes to family and friends unassisted (a total of 10 classes over the course of the training) and submit teaching feedback forms.

  • We will assess your learning through quizzes throughout training. During our last weekend together, you will have a written exam and a teaching practicum.


At the end of this course, you will be certified to teach yoga at the 200 hour level and may submit your certification to Yoga Alliance to become an RYT-200 (Registered Yoga Teacher). You will also have the prerequisites necessary to enroll in a 300 hour course in order to receive your RYT-500 from another Yoga Alliance-approved school.

  • MYCAA SCHOLARSHIPS:

    Military Spouse? You may be eligible for up to $4000 tuition assistance  from MyCAA! MyCAA, a component of the Department of Defense’s (DoD) Spouse Education and Career Opportunities (SECO) program, is a career development and employment assistance program helping military spouses pursue licenses, certificates, certifications or Associate's Degrees in qualifying fields. To apply, you will submit the NYN application as usual, but must receive the MyCAA funding through the DoD.


curriculum

(APPROVED BY YOGA ALLIANCE AT THE RYT-200 LEVEL)

The 200 hour program at New Yoga Now is primarily based on the discipline of Vinyasa Yoga. As support to Vinyasa, you will also learn the history, principles, and teaching methodology of Yin Yoga and Restorative Yoga. You will learn how to make these modalities accessible for all levels of students, including people with back pain and those who are pregnant. You will be empowered with the tools necessary to safely and effectively lead your students through their practice. 

In addition to being educated in the history, philosophy, anatomy, and principals of these styles, we will teach you how to find your own unique voice and effectively share the practice. You will develop your own personal practice, work with a mentor, and learn the business and ethics of teaching yoga. 

OVERVIEW OF TOPICS COVERED:

Techniques, Training, and Practice

  • Asana: Vinyasa, Yin, Restorative

  • Pranayama

  • Meditation

  • Yoga Nidra

  • Mantra

Anatomy and Physiology

  • Functional anatomy and physiology of yoga- you will learn the musculoskeletal actions involved in major yoga postures and how they interact with and impact one another.

  • Contraindications and modifications for common injuries and conditions.

  • Energetic anatomy: Chakras, nadis, koshas, bandhas (locks) and mudras (seals).

Teaching Methodology

  • Safety and Alignment Principals

  • The Art of Hands-on Assisting

  • Authentic, Soulful, Intelligent Sequencing, Lesson Planning, and using themes to educate and retain students

  • Teaching Private Lessons

  • Qualities of a teacher, finding your authentic voice, connecting to your students,
    managing classroom energy

  • Self-study as a means to find your authentic voice: Strip away everything that is not really YOU.

  • Student teaching

  • Peer review and practice teaching

  • Mentorship with a certified instructor

  • Business of teaching yoga

Philosophy and Ethics

  • History and Philosophy of Yoga:
    Yoga Sutras, Bhagavad Gita, and modern texts

  • Nutrition and Ayurveda Basics

  • Living yoga off the mat, cultivating a solid home practice

  • Ethics of a yoga teacher, including the Yamas and Niyamas
